Title: The Innovations of Georges Moreau
Introduction
Georges Moreau is a notable inventor based in Viriat, France. He has made significant contributions to the field of ultrasonic technology and non-destructive testing. With a total of 3 patents to his name, Moreau's work has had a considerable impact on various industries.
Latest Patents
One of his latest patents is a multi-element ultrasonic probe for electronic scanning. This innovative device features an ultrasonic transducer that is moved along the axial direction of elongate elements. The transducer is electrically excited to emit ultrasonic waves, and the electrical measurement currents are collected and analyzed. The design includes a support with a concave active surface and multiple piezoelectric elements arranged in adjacent dispositions.
Another significant patent is a method and device for non-destructive examination of a tank wall. This invention is particularly useful for tanks containing liquids with uniformly distributed radioactive elements emitting gamma radiation. The device includes a photon detector positioned near the external surface of the wall, which counts photons emitted by the radioactive element. This count is then compared to a reference number to determine the presence of any defects in the wall.
